
Peter contributed to the medusajs/medusa repository, building and enhancing core features across authentication, inventory management, and cloud integration. He implemented robust batch update logic, improved GraphQL schema consistency, and introduced cloud-based OAuth authentication, focusing on reliability and maintainability. Using TypeScript and Node.js, Peter refactored backend systems for deterministic migrations, optimized SQL operations, and strengthened error handling for both server and client workflows. His work included S3 integration for international file uploads, advanced analytics tracking, and resilient Redis usage. These contributions addressed real-world deployment challenges, improved developer productivity, and ensured scalable, cloud-friendly infrastructure for e-commerce and notification systems.
March 2026 — Delivered stability and resilience enhancements in medusa, focusing on build reliability, cloud-friendly Redis usage, and optimized lock contention. These changes reduce deployment risk, improve performance under load, and strengthen overall system reliability across cloud deployments.
March 2026 — Delivered stability and resilience enhancements in medusa, focusing on build reliability, cloud-friendly Redis usage, and optimized lock contention. These changes reduce deployment risk, improve performance under load, and strengthen overall system reliability across cloud deployments.
January 2026 monthly summary for medusajs/medusa: Delivered user-centric improvements and fixed analytics reliability to enhance onboarding and data quality. Focused on cloud-based auto-login and robust analytics identify/await behavior, enabling faster sign-in and more reliable tracking across the platform.
January 2026 monthly summary for medusajs/medusa: Delivered user-centric improvements and fixed analytics reliability to enhance onboarding and data quality. Focused on cloud-based auto-login and robust analytics identify/await behavior, enabling faster sign-in and more reliable tracking across the platform.
December 2025 performance summary for medusajs/medusa. Focused on improving reliability of international file uploads and enabling cloud-based authentication to accelerate onboarding and security. Delivered two major features and fixed critical issues, resulting in cleaner URL handling and stronger authentication workflows. Key outcomes include: 1) S3 File Provider enhancements with non-ASCII filename escaping and URL encoding, improving uploads for multilingual content and ensuring correct URL generation and metadata handling; 2) Fixed S3 URL escaping to prevent broken links and ensure robust link generation; 3) Medusa Cloud OAuth provider implemented to enable cloud-based authentication, including cloud login, session management, user provisioning from cloud identities, and enhanced error handling and session refresh; 4) Overall improvements in error handling and robustness of cloud identity flows. These changes reduce upload errors for international content, streamline onboarding for cloud-based customers, and strengthen security posture. Technologies demonstrated include S3 integration, URL encoding/escaping, OAuth 2.0 provider development, session management, and robust error handling.
December 2025 performance summary for medusajs/medusa. Focused on improving reliability of international file uploads and enabling cloud-based authentication to accelerate onboarding and security. Delivered two major features and fixed critical issues, resulting in cleaner URL handling and stronger authentication workflows. Key outcomes include: 1) S3 File Provider enhancements with non-ASCII filename escaping and URL encoding, improving uploads for multilingual content and ensuring correct URL generation and metadata handling; 2) Fixed S3 URL escaping to prevent broken links and ensure robust link generation; 3) Medusa Cloud OAuth provider implemented to enable cloud-based authentication, including cloud login, session management, user provisioning from cloud identities, and enhanced error handling and session refresh; 4) Overall improvements in error handling and robustness of cloud identity flows. These changes reduce upload errors for international content, streamline onboarding for cloud-based customers, and strengthen security posture. Technologies demonstrated include S3 integration, URL encoding/escaping, OAuth 2.0 provider development, session management, and robust error handling.
November 2025 monthly summary for medusa repository focusing on delivering robust infrastructure improvements and extensibility for testing and notifications. Highlights include SQL index quoting, testing framework configuration module, a typo fix in a dependency, and enhancements to the notification model with sender and provider data. Emphasis on business value, reliability, and provider integrations.
November 2025 monthly summary for medusa repository focusing on delivering robust infrastructure improvements and extensibility for testing and notifications. Highlights include SQL index quoting, testing framework configuration module, a typo fix in a dependency, and enhancements to the notification model with sender and provider data. Emphasis on business value, reliability, and provider integrations.
October 2025 (Month: 2025-10): Delivered two major features in the medusa repository with targeted optimizations and expanded testing coverage. Key features: Medusa Cloud Email Provider introduced with centralized cloud config at the project level and added tests to ensure reliability. Performance optimization: test teardown now uses TRUNCATE for faster teardown, reducing CI time. No high-severity bugs reported; overall stability maintained. Business value includes scalable notifications, faster feedback cycles, and improved developer productivity. Technologies demonstrated: cloud service integration, configuration management, SQL performance optimization, and testing coverage.
October 2025 (Month: 2025-10): Delivered two major features in the medusa repository with targeted optimizations and expanded testing coverage. Key features: Medusa Cloud Email Provider introduced with centralized cloud config at the project level and added tests to ensure reliability. Performance optimization: test teardown now uses TRUNCATE for faster teardown, reducing CI time. No high-severity bugs reported; overall stability maintained. Business value includes scalable notifications, faster feedback cycles, and improved developer productivity. Technologies demonstrated: cloud service integration, configuration management, SQL performance optimization, and testing coverage.
July 2025 (medusajs/medusa) — Improved observability and deployment reliability through targeted logging enhancements and deterministic migrations. These changes reduce operator toil, speed incident triage, and increase deployment safety by clarifying where issues originate and ensuring migrations run in a predictable order.
July 2025 (medusajs/medusa) — Improved observability and deployment reliability through targeted logging enhancements and deterministic migrations. These changes reduce operator toil, speed incident triage, and increase deployment safety by clarifying where issues originate and ensuring migrations run in a predictable order.
June 2025 summary: Delivered major GraphQL schema enhancements and filtering capabilities for medusa (medusajs/medusa), plus a critical UI bug fix. Focused on business value: stronger type safety, more expressive APIs, consistent base schemas across modules, and reliable UI behavior for large datasets.
June 2025 summary: Delivered major GraphQL schema enhancements and filtering capabilities for medusa (medusajs/medusa), plus a critical UI bug fix. Focused on business value: stronger type safety, more expressive APIs, consistent base schemas across modules, and reliable UI behavior for large datasets.
May 2025: Implemented batch update enhancements and repository-centric product update overhaul in medusa, delivering faster batch processing, stronger data validation, deterministic results, and improved maintainability.
May 2025: Implemented batch update enhancements and repository-centric product update overhaul in medusa, delivering faster batch processing, stronger data validation, deterministic results, and improved maintainability.
April 2025 — Focused on improving backorder handling in medusa. Delivered a core capability enabling backorder items to be added to the cart without requiring stock locations, added automated tests, and refactored inventory confirmation input to properly support backorder scenarios. This work enhances sales channel flexibility and reduces cart drop-offs for backordered products.
April 2025 — Focused on improving backorder handling in medusa. Delivered a core capability enabling backorder items to be added to the cart without requiring stock locations, added automated tests, and refactored inventory confirmation input to properly support backorder scenarios. This work enhances sales channel flexibility and reduces cart drop-offs for backordered products.

Overview of all repositories you've contributed to across your timeline